Modern bar, modern Indian food

10 April 2012

Anakana describes itself as a 'Chaibar', which doesn't stop the waiter opening with the line, 'Would you like a Martini while you are waiting?' And, in truth, tea bars were never like this.

The bar area has seating at the front and the dining room lies behind the bar.

All is screamingly modern.

The tables are large (if a touch low) and the stools are broad (if a touch hard-cornered); this place is edgy rather than comfortable.

It's a non-smoking environment and they don't take bookings.

But after getting that lot off one's chest, the food is good.

Old favourites like the masala dosa are well presented, crisp, thick and chewy all at the same time; the giant pancake is sound and the filling is ... filling! From the rice dishes the kale pilau is very good - grilled cuttlefish with a black ink-stained pillau.

The chennai jungli soer is a rich dish of pork belly with apples that has a good depth of flavour.

You'll also find familiar dishes like korma and rogan josh.

The tandoor and grilled dishes includes sikandari ran, which is a slow-cooked lamb shank - billed as having been marinated with vinegar; somewhat surprisingly, this pitches up on a bed of pickled red cabbage - for all the world like Lancashire hotpot.

From the bread selection pick the supremely self-indulgent bhatura - you can't beat the appeal of fried bread.

Once you have got over the incredible modernity of the place, Anakana is fun, the food prices are fair and the standard of cooking is above average.

Anakana Chaibar
1 Oliver's Yard, City Road, EC1
